VOET, Jacob Ferdinand
(b. 1639, Antwerpen, d. ca. 1700, Paris)

Portrait of Maria Mancini

1660-80
Oil on panel, 73 x 63 cm
Rijksmuseum, Amsterdam

Voet is best known for his iconic portraits of Queen Christina of Sweden of circa 1670 and of the Mancini sisters, especially of Marie and of Hortense: half-length sensual portraits with particular attention to decorative details of hair and clothing.

Maria Mancini (1639-1715) was the Duchess of Bouillon. She was the niece of Cardinal Mazarin. She married Maurice Godefroy de la Tour d'Auvergne, Duke of Bouillon in in 1662.
